The right way to incorporate real-world connections into any topic space


Key factors:

In my classroom, I regularly encounter college students expressing their opinions: “How is that this related to the actual world?” or “Why ought to I care? I’ll by no means use this.” This highlights the necessity for educators to emphasise real-world functions throughout all topics.

As an educator, I persistently attempt for example the sensible functions of geography past the classroom partitions. By incorporating real-world experiences and addressing issues, I goal to have interaction college students and encourage them to plan options to those challenges. As an example, when discussing pure sources in geography, I pose a thought-provoking query: “What’s one thing you can’t reside with out?” As college students examine on a regular basis gadgets, I emphasize that the majority of those merchandise originate from nature sooner or later, prompting a dialogue on the “true value” of those items.

All through the unit, I invite a visitor speaker who shares insights about their job duties and supplies data associated to environmental points. This interplay helps college students join the dots, understanding that the merchandise they use have origins in distant locations, such because the Amazon rainforest. Regardless of it being 1000’s of miles away, I problem college students to contemplate why they need to care.

As college students have interaction in a simulation of the rainforest, they start to understand the alarming actuality of its destruction, pushed by the rising demand for valuable sources comparable to medicines, fruits, and beef. By the conclusion of the unit, college students will take part in a debate, using their analysis abilities to argue for or towards deforestation, exploring its implications for sources and merchandise in relation to their day by day lives. This strategy not solely enhances their understanding of geography but in addition creates a real-world connection that fosters a way of duty towards the atmosphere.

Making a basis to construct upon

Partaking in tutorial discussions and navigating by tutorial content material is important for fostering a crucial considering mentality amongst college students. Nonetheless, it’s typically noticed that this studying doesn’t progress to deeper ranges of thought. Establishing a stable basis is essential earlier than advancing towards extra significant and complicated concepts.

As an example, in our geography unit on city sprawl, we begin by understanding the assorted parts associated to city sprawl. As we delve into the subject, I emphasize the significance of connecting our classes to the local people. I pose the query: How can we establish a difficulty throughout the city of Lexington and tackle it whereas guaranteeing we don’t contribute to city sprawl?  With no complete basis, college students battle to raise their considering to extra refined ranges. Subsequently, it’s crucial to construct this groundwork to allow college students to have interaction in higher-order considering successfully.

Interdisciplinary approaches

Incorporating an interdisciplinary strategy can considerably enrich the training course of for college students. When college students acknowledge the connections between completely different topics, they achieve a deeper appreciation for the relevance of their training. In keeping with Moser et. al (2019), “Integrative instructing advantages middle-level learners because it probably will increase scholar engagement, motivation, and achievement. It supplies learners with the chance to synthesize data by exploring subjects and concepts by a number of lenses.” This methodology emphasizes the significance of constructing significant connections that deepen college students’ comprehension. As they have interaction with the content material from completely different views, college students will apply their studying in real-world contexts.

As an example, ideas from science will be linked to literature they’re learning in English class. Equally, ideas from physics will be utilized to know developments in medical research. By fostering these connections, college students are inspired to assume critically and admire the interrelated nature of information.

Incorporating know-how inside lecture rooms

In right this moment’s digital world, the place know-how is instantly accessible, it’s essential for classroom studying to align with present technological tendencies and improvements. Educators who don’t incorporate know-how into their instructing practices are lacking a chance to reinforce scholar studying experiences. In my class, I’ve college students discover their designated space utilizing Google Earth, which we beforehand outlined. Every scholar chosen a particular area to focus on throughout their evaluation. This course of entails figuring out areas that require enchancment and discussing the way it can profit the group. Moreover, we look at how these modifications will help restrict city sprawl and scale back visitors congestion.

We have now moved past the period of relying solely on paper copies and worksheets; the main target now could be on adapting to alter and offering the perfect alternatives for college students to precise themselves and broaden their data. As Levin & Wadmany (2014) observe, “some lecturers discover that know-how encourages better student-centeredness, better openness towards a number of views on issues, and better willingness to experiment of their instructing.” This highlights the need for lecturers to evolve into facilitators of studying, appearing as guides who assist college students taking possession of their studying.

Methods for implementation

1. Begin with the “why”: Lecturers ought to critically think about the importance of their educational approaches: Why is that this methodology or content material important for college students’ studying? Having a transparent imaginative and prescient of the specified studying outcomes allows educators plan successfully and what educational methods to make use of. This intentionality is essential.

2. Use genuine supplies: Incorporating significant textual content that entails real-world ideas can considerably improve college students’ engagement. As an example, in social research class discussing renewable power can result in tutorial dialogue or tasks the place college students analysis about native initiatives of their group.

3. Promote crucial considering: Encourage college students to have interaction in crucial considering by asking open-ended questions, creating alternatives for debates to problem their concepts, and urging them to articulate and defend their viewpoints.

4. Encourage collaboration: College students excel in collaborative studying atmosphere, comparable to group tasks and peer evaluations the place they’ll have interaction with their classmates. These actions permit them to be taught from one another and examine completely different views.

5. Present ongoing suggestions: Offering constructive suggestions is important for serving to college students establish their strengths and areas for enhancements. By having deliberate check-ins, lecturers can tailor their instruction to make sure that they’re assembly the tutorial wants of particular person college students.
